Parliamentary praise for Flowers

As they prepare for a busy brace of concert appearances, the achievements of the new European Champion have been noted in Parliament.

  Flowers won the European title in Linz

The newly crowned European Champion has gained parliamentary recognition for its historic achievement in claiming the title in Linz in April.

It came from the Flowers Band's local MP, Alex McIntyre, who asked the Leader of the House to join him in congratulating them on their success, as well as that enjoyed by all young musicians in Gloucester.

Unbelievable talent

The Labour MP had been invited to their open rehearsal prior to the contest, where he said he saw their "their fantastic hard work, dedication and unbelievable talent"that led to their triumph.

The Leader of the House responded by adding his congratulations on them becoming the first English band since 2015 to win the title, whilst adding that, "brass bands are so important to our local communities" in enabling youngsters to gain access to learn an instrument and take part in bands

The band is now looking forward to its people at the Newbury Spring Festival on Saturday 23rd May, which will include both their own-choice work from Linz, 'West Wind Metamorphoses for Brass Band' by Oliver Waespi as well as Richard Blackford's major new work, 'Orbital'.

Newbury and Elgar

Following that they will continue their busy schedule with their appearance at the Royal Birmingham Conservatoire on Sunday 7th June as part of the Elgar International Brass Band Festival.

It will include 'Electric!', a brand-new euphonium solo commissioned for Daniel Thomas from composer Lucy Pankhurst, 'Helios' by Kelly-Marie Murphy, 'Ar Lan y Mor' by Gavin Higgins, 'Pall Mall' and a reprise of Oliver Waespi's test-piece as well as the upcoming British Open test piece, 'Music of the Spheres' by Philip Sparke.
